These are five games for the Buffalo Bills in 2022 that the NFL should put on primetime television

The NFL is going to be releasing their full 2022 schedule later this week while announcing some primetime games over the week leading up to Thursday night. The Buffalo Bills are a team that certainly could find themselves playing in these time slots this upcoming season.

Last year, the Bills had four primetime games with a game against the Kansas City Chiefs and Tennessee Titans in back-to-back weeks. Then later in the year against the New Orleans Saints on Thanksgiving night with the final game being against the New England Patriots which essentially decided the winner of the AFC East.

This year, the Buffalo Bills once again should find themselves in a number of primetime games considering they are one of the best teams in the league but also have matchups with teams that will generate plenty of storylines and buzz leading up to it.

All five of these games are not guaranteed to be in primetime but they certainly have a good chance this coming season.
